Shamsen Omsorg AB is now seeking engaged and attentive personal assistants for a woman in her 40s living in Leksand. She uses a wheelchair and has extensive care needs, including a tracheostomy (trach) and gastrostomy (PEG). The work involves supporting her in her daily life and helping her live as independently and actively as possible. The client is a positive and active person who loves animals, enjoys nature, and appreciates both indoor and outdoor activities – from walks to spontaneous outings. About the Job As a personal assistant, you will help with: Personal care and mobility assistance Daily household tasks such as cooking and cleaning Medical care related to trach and PEG Participating in and facilitating activities outside the home The work takes place in the client's home and her immediate surroundings. It is varied and important work where you make a difference every day. Who We're Looking For We're seeking someone who is confident, attentive, and deeply committed to helping others. You need to be proactive, calm, and able to adapt to different situations. You thrive in active work and have no problem taking responsibility. Job Requirements: Good Swedish language skills, both spoken and written B-class driver's license At least 18 years old Meritorious: Experience in care and support work or similar roles Experience working with trach and PEG Care and support training Why Work With Us? About the workplace In a beautiful setting in the village of Tibble, two kilometers outside central Leksand, lies the municipality's special housing facility Lyckavägen. Lyckavägen opened in December 2021 and consists of four wings with modern standards and several areas for social gathering, both indoors and outdoors. In total, there are eight small units, with nine residents per unit. At Lyckavägen, two units specialize in dementia care. At the facility, nursing care staff work around the clock to support the elderly. The work is based on the individual's physical, psychological, and social needs using a person-centered approach. As a school physician in Leksand and Gagnef municipalities, you will be an important part of student health services. Here you work closely with the school's other professionals with a focus on creating conditions for students to feel good, develop, and achieve their goals. Together we contribute to a school environment where there is security in daily life, meaning in the assignment, and pride in the work we do together. Highlights of the job: - A meaningful assignment where you contribute to children's and young people's health, development, and future - A varied role with work at individual, group, and organizational levels - Close collaboration in an interdisciplinary team within student health services - Opportunity to combine independent work with cooperation with other stakeholders Your responsibilities You meet students from preschool class to upper secondary school for assessment and determinations, including regarding the need for referral for investigation of medical and psychiatric conditions and developmental variations/functional variations. You also participate in student matters together with other collaborating actors such as Child and Adolescent Mental Health Services, Disability Services, Social Services, or Health Centers. The assignment is performed in close collaboration with our other staff members within each municipality's student health team. Main responsibilities: - Conduct medical assessments in individual student cases - Provide consultative support to school nurses, psychologists, counselors, and special educators - Participate in student health team (EHT) meetings as needed - Contribute to interdisciplinary investigations for decisions on special support or enrollment in adapted school forms - Issue medical statements (e.g., for enrollment in adapted school according to the Education Act 7 chap. 5 §) - Participate in establishing and developing procedures within EMI - Participate in quality work as well as monitoring and development of operations - Contribute medical expertise to work with mental health, school attendance, and lifestyle habits - Take responsibility for medical guidelines together with the medically responsible school nurse and operations manager Work methods: The work is performed independently but in close collaboration with student health professionals. Participation occurs at planned consultations, EHT meetings, and as needed in the organization. This is a part-time position distributed between Leksand and Gagnef municipalities, with 25% in Leksand and 15% in Gagnef. Working hours are planned in dialogue based on operational needs. Your profile You are a licensed physician with specialist training in general medicine, pediatrics, or child and adolescent psychiatry. Additional specialist training in school health care is meritorious. You have in-depth medical knowledge in the areas of growth, development, endocrinology, mental health, specific learning difficulties, chronic disease conditions and functional limitations in school, vaccinations and infection control, and health-promoting work. Basic computer skills are a requirement, as well as a category B driver's license and access to your own car, as work is conducted at several schools in the two municipalities.
